Understanding the Virtual Landscape


The rise of online property listings has drastically changed how we buy homes. Gone are the days of relying solely on physical visits or word-of-mouth recommendations. Now, you can explore a vast range of properties from your smartphone or laptop. For example, popular real estate websites provide access to thousands of listings across various cities.


Emerging technologies like virtual reality (VR) have also transformed property viewings. Imagine exploring a home from your couch through a VR headset or 360-degree video walkthroughs, making the process both engaging and efficient.


However, while these digital tools are valuable, it's crucial to approach listings with a critical eye. Statistics show that nearly 20% of online listings contain outdated information. Always verify every listing, and if possible, read reviews from fellow buyers.


The Importance of Research


Before making such a significant commitment, thorough research is vital. Factors like location, nearby amenities, and market trends directly impact property value. Online tools can help you research a property's history, average market prices, and future development plans in the area.


For example, you might find that properties in neighborhoods with top-rated schools have risen in value by over 30% in the last five years. Tracking crime rates and community facilities like parks or hospitals can also guide your decision, especially if you're planning to start a family.


Moreover, consider joining online forums and property groups. Sharing experiences and insights with fellow buyers can provide valuable perspectives that will aid you in making informed choices.


Virtual Tours and Online Appraisals


After narrowing down your options, take advantage of virtual tours offered by many real estate agents. These tours are more than just photos; they help you understand the layout and feel of a home, which is crucial for your lifestyle preferences.


Additionally, consider online property appraisal services. Understanding a property's worth is essential for negotiations. An informed buyer has the upper hand in discussions. For instance, knowing that a typical home in a particular area sells for 10% less than the asking price can position you better during negotiations.


When utilizing these online services, remain cautious. Not every appraisal is accurate, so cross-referencing data from multiple sources is critical.

Financial Preparedness


A successful property purchase goes beyond finding the ideal home; it requires financial readiness. Begin by calculating your budget, including potential additional costs, such as taxes, insurance, and maintenance. Research indicates that homeowners often underestimate these additional expenses by 15% to 20%.


Many financial institutions offer online mortgage calculators. Utilize these tools to determine how much you can afford and explore different financing options. Depending on your circumstances, government schemes for first-time buyers could provide significant benefits.


It's also wise to get pre-approval for a mortgage. This step not only clarifies your budget but can also strengthen your bargaining position when making an offer.


Engaging with Real Estate Agents


While online resources are invaluable, the expertise of real estate agents is irreplaceable. Working with agents familiar with your target areas can provide insights that online platforms can’t offer. For instance, they may know about properties that are set to hit the market before they become publicly available.


Seek agents who show proactivity and responsiveness. They guide you through the complexities of the buying process and can negotiate better terms, reducing the chances of overpaying or missing crucial clauses.


Legal Considerations


Navigating the legal side of buying property can be tricky, especially with regional regulations. Familiarize yourself with legal requirements, including registration fees, stamp duties, and ownership transfer rules.


Consulting a lawyer or legal expert who specializes in real estate can safeguard your interests. This is crucial, especially for first-time buyers who may be unaware of legal terminologies.


Don’t forget to check the title deed. Verifying ownership and ensuring there are no liens can save you from potential future disputes.
